引言 在当今数字经济迅猛发展的时代,虚拟币已经成为一种新兴的投资方式,吸引了越来越多的投资者。OKEx作为全球...
在数字化时代,虚拟币即加密货币的开发已经成为一个热门的领域。虚拟币不仅为全球经济注入了新活力,也改变了传统的金融交易方式。要成功开发一款虚拟币,开发者需要掌握一系列的技巧、工具和有相关经验的实践。在本指南中,我们将探索虚拟币开发的一些基本技巧,以及相关问题的解答,以帮助开发者更有效地创建和管理加密货币。
1. 理解区块链技术:区块链是虚拟币的基础,理解其运作方式对于开发是至关重要的。了解如何构建区块、工作量证明(PoW)、股权证明(PoS)等机制可以帮助开发者在设计方案时选择合适的架构。
2. 选择合适的编程语言和工具:不同的加密货币可能使用不同的编程语言,例如C 、Python、Java等。开发者需要根据项目需求选择合适的语言和开发工具。常用工具包括Ganache和Truffle等开发框架。
3. 安全性优先:安全性是在虚拟币开发中的重要考虑因素。开发者需要确保代码没有漏洞,并进行全面的安全测试,包括渗透测试和代码审查。
4. 社区参与和反馈:虚拟币的成功往往依赖于社区的支持与反馈。开发者应积极与社区互动,了解用户的需求和建议,以便不断和改进产品。
在选择区块链平台时,开发者需要考虑多个因素,比如可拓展性、用户友好性和支持的编程语言等。例如,以太坊和EOS都为智能合约提供了良好的支持,而比特币则更适合简单的交易功能。
此外,开发团队应考虑选择公有链、私有链或联盟链的类型。公有链具有去中心化的特点,适合广泛的应用场景;私有链适合企业内部使用,有更高的隐私性;而联盟链适合多个参与方之间的合作。
为了作出合理的选择,开发者可以通过技术文档、用户评价及社区反馈进行调研。在初始阶段,可以开发简单的原型,测试区块链平台的整体功能与性能。
虚拟币开发的安全性至关重要,常见的安全漏洞主要包括重放攻击、智能合约漏洞、私钥泄露等。
重放攻击是指恶意用户将有效的交易信息在不同的链上重放,导致重复交易。开发者可以通过增加随机Nonce值和交易ID来防范此类攻击。
智能合约漏洞例如“重入攻击”,攻击者通过一种不断让合约重入的行为来盗取资金,开发者可以在合约中加入适当的状态变量,确保其不再重入,以防范此类攻击。
私钥泄露也一直是一个严重的问题。一旦哈希密码被攻击者获取,用户的资金便面临极大的风险。使用硬件钱包和多重签名方案可以有效保护私钥。
虚拟币经济模型的设计直接影响其市场表现与可持续性。经济模型包括初始发行量、流通机制、激励措施等。
开发者可以采用固定供应量模型,例如比特币,而采用通货膨胀模型,例如以太坊。固定供应量能够在长期内增加币值,而通货膨胀则有助于促进交易流通。
激励措施同样重要,如奖励用户持币、参与矿工挖矿等,通过激励机制,吸引更多的用户参与,从而提高币的流转率与知名度。
同时,有效的经济模型还需与市场需求紧密结合,定期进行市场分析、用户反馈,从而及时调整经济策略。
虚拟币的合法性与合规性是许多国家和地区关注的焦点。为了确保项目的合规性,开发者需要根据不同国家的法律法规来调整项目的设计。
首先,开发者应了解所在国家对加密货币的相关政策,如是否需要注册、是否受证券法的约束等。如在美国,某些加密货币可能会被视为证券,需遵循证券交易委员会(SEC)的相关规定。
此外,与法律顾问合作,确保项目符合所需的KYC(了解您的客户)和AML(反洗钱)政策,以便为用户提供所需的合规性保障。
评估虚拟币项目的市场前景,是吸引投资者和社区支持的重要任务。开发者可以从多方面入手,例如市场需求、项目创新性、竞争分析等。
首先,了解当前市场的趋势,包括需求信息、钱访趋势等,确定项目所在领域的发展潜力。行业现有项目的分析可以帮助评估自己的优势与劣势。
开发者还应关注项目的团队背景、技术实力与社区构成等因素,以评估其长期发展潜力。一个有实力的团队加上良好的社区支持,可以为项目提供强有力的保障。
有效的市场推广可以提升虚拟币的知名度与用户参与度。首先,开发人员可以通过社交媒体、论坛、博客等宣传渠道,发布项目的白皮书、技术文档和进展更新,吸引用户的注意。
其次,合作伙伴关系也是市场推广的一种有效方式。通过与其他平台合作,推动应用整合和共赢,可以大大提高用户基数。
最后,社区活动、空投(Airdrop)和奖励计划能够有效激励用户参与,并提高项目知名度。设定清晰的推广目标与策略,定期收集市场反馈,以便作出针对性的调整。
虚拟币开发是一个充满挑战与机遇的行业,掌握相关的技巧与应对策略将大大提高开发者的成功机会。通过本文的探讨,开发者可以更清晰地了解虚拟币的开发过程、市场动态与提升其项目可持续性的方法。无论是在技术层面还是商业战略上,重要的是不断学习与,从而在迅速变化的加密货币市场中立于不败之地。
以上内容总字数约3700字,如果需要进一步阐述或补充具体细节,请随时告知!